Dorothea Garber Cracas of Cedar Grove, New Jersey died on October 2, 2023. She was 93 years old.

Dorothea was born on June 24, 1930, in Irvington, New Jersey to David and Rose Garber. She attended Weequahic High School and then the New Jersey College for Women, the predecessor of Douglass College of Rutgers University, in New Brunswick from which she graduated in 1951.

At college, Dorothea met Ronald Cracas, captain of the debate team at nearby Princeton University, whom she married in 1952 while they both were attending Harvard Law School.

Dorothea graduated from Harvard in 1954 as one of the first women ever admitted to the law school and one of only 16 women in a class of 500. Throughout her life she was a strong advocate for women and women's rights.

After law school, Dorothea joined the legal department of AT&T in their headquarters in New York and then the firm of Donovan, Leisure. Later, she moved to New Jersey to practice with Crummy, Del Deo in Newark and then with Dillon, Bitar, and Luther in Morristown.

Dorothea's area of practice was trusts and estates. She was a frequent contributor on tax and estate issues to the journal Medical Economics and was a highly respected member of the American College of Trust and Estate Counsel (ACTEC). Continuing to practice part-time into her nineties, she never fully retired.

Dorothea was a great lover of opera and, for decades until quite recently, she and her husband never missed a season of the Met. She also loved to travel. She and her husband traveled extensively in the U.S. and abroad. Their last international trip was to China.

Her favorite spot, however, was the family beach house on the ocean in Barnegat Light, New Jersey. This is where she spent as much time as possible, usually on the beach, bundled up with a sweatshirt and a good book. It is also where she and her husband were among the small group of friends who founded the Loveladies Tennis Club in 1969.

Dorothea had one sister, Bert Modell, who predeceased her. She is survived by Ronald, her loving and devoted husband of 71 years; her son David and her daughter Victoria; three grandsons, Luke, Orion, and Gary; and two nieces, Lisa Fisher and Madalyn Chusid.

A celebration of her life will be scheduled for a later date. Contributions in lieu of flowers should be made to Planned Parenthood.
